Street Gods: Magic Hole, Depth based Wizardry

We had a requirement on Street Gods to have a reveal when the Boss Tile appears on the Tafl Board (the object which you place the tiles on, seen in the videos), the object needed to appear from inside a fiery pit, which was not visible to the outside viewer, and in addition the "Boss Cube" must be able to cross the threshold of the hole into the rest of the 3D scene.

We've seen similar done with 3D card battler games, but nothing I have noticed in production where objects inside the card can also exist, or project through the frame into the rest of the 3D space.

There is one small limitation to this on a floating "hole" in space, that the planes value is set at runtime for cut off so the object existing outside will still cut off if placed below the plane value outside of the hole, this isn't so much of an issue with holes in walls or non-destructive floor environment as you would not be able to see the objects inside the wall or below ground level anyway.
